Quite similar with 2011 (click here for our recap), the 2012 covers line up of Vogue Mexico combined top names in modeling industry and the mixed of outdoor and indoor shoots. The one that got our attention last year was the inside cover of the magazine’s September issue featuring Carmen Kass, photographed by Koray Birand. It was very Harper’s Bazaar Turkey, since the photographer is a regular there.
Karolina Kurkova‘s black and white June cover by Nagi Sakai was also strikingly amazing. We love the simplicity and the gorgeous features of the former Victoria’s Secret Angel. While on the newsstand cover snapped by Mariano Vivanco, she channeled her inner diva. Nagi Sakai booked four other cover works for Vogue Mexico: April with Ginta Lapina, May with Crystal Renn, October with Hilary Rhoda, and November with Aline Weber. The Tokyo born-Cairo raised fashion photographer is on a roll, people!
Coco Rocha, fellow mentor with Karolina Kurkova in the upcoming modelling competition The Face, graced December issue with three different covers—all clad in gold dresses—photographed by Regan Cameron. And that leaves us with the remaining cover girls for 2012: Bianca Balti for January, Constance Jablonski for February, Angela Lindvall for March, Anne Vyalitsyna for July, and Kasia Struss for August.

Vogue Spain editors really love German born Toni Garrn. She’s featured on the June edition (by Tom Munro, who also shot the November issue with Penelope Cruz) which marks her third consecutive year appearing on the cover. In 2011, she even got featured twice! Belarusian model Maryna Linchuk, landed the honour to graced the cover of Vogue Spain twice in 2012, for January and September issue by Vincent Peters and Maciek Kobielski respectively.
The rest of the cover models last year are totally well known and established girls such as Isabeli Fontana/February, Edita Vilkeviciute/March, Laetitia Casta/April, Lily Donaldson/May, Karolina Kurkova/July, Malgosia Bela/August, Bianca Balti/October, and Kate Moss/December. Almost every cover images were nice (except Toni‘s bland June issue), but our 2012 favourite pick goes to Edita‘s sexy March cover, in which she’s wearing a chambray shirt and Balmain skirt. The text doesn’t really covered her body and the styling works for her.
